Converting pounds to ounces is a simple process that involves understanding the relationship between these two units of measurement. One pound is equal to 16 ounces, making it a straightforward calculation to make. For example, if you need 2 pounds of flour for a recipe, you can simply multiply 2 by 16 to get the equivalent weight in ounces: 2 x 16 = 32 ounces. This is especially useful when working with digital scales that often display measurements in ounces.
